Important Information About Your Primary Care Provider Autonomous APRN Practice Disclosure Grandmother's Hands Family Health is an independently owned primary-care practice founded and operated by Dr. Carrollann Fernandes, DNP, APRN, CPNP, FNP-C, a Florida-licensed Advanced Practice Registered Nurse who is registered with the Florida Board of Nursing to practice as an Autonomous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(Autonomous APRN). Under Florida law, an Autonomous APRN who meets the statutory requirements may provide autonomous primary care within the authorized scope of practice, including family medicine and general pediatrics. Autonomous practice means that the APRN provides care without a physician supervisory protocol or physician supervision, within the scope authorized by Florida law. Your Provider's Qualifications Provider: Dr. Carrollann Fernandes, DNP, APRN, CPNP, FNP-C Professional credentials: Dr. Fernandes has professional experience in pediatric and family primary care and provides primary-care services to children, adolescents, and adults within her authorized scope of practice. Nature of Autonomous Practice As an Autonomous APRN, Dr. Fernandes is authorized under Florida law to provide primary-care services within the scope of autonomous APRN practice, including family medicine and general pediatrics. Autonomous APRN practice does not mean that the provider practices outside the nursing profession. Rather, it is a legally recognized Florida APRN practice designation that permits a qualifying and registered APRN to provide specified primary-care services without a physician supervisory protocol. Patients may ask questions about the provider's qualifications, professional credentials, or the nature of autonomous APRN practice at any time. Florida APRN License #: 9440746

Appointments/Cancellations
With the exception of serious emergencies, it is expected that you keep all of your appointments. If you need to reschedule an appointment we require 24 hours notice. In such a case, please call our office and arrange for a make-up appointment with one of our patient care coordinators.
